Diodes Incorporated presents the DDZ17-7-79, a cutting-edge Zener diode designed for applications requiring precise voltage regulation and a high degree of reliability. This component is part of Diodes Incorporated's extensive Zener diode product line, known for their high quality and performance standards.
Key Features
- Nominal Zener Voltage: The DDZ17-7-79 offers a nominal Zener voltage of 17V, making it suitable for a variety of voltage regulation tasks in electronic circuits.
- Power Dissipation: With a power dissipation rating of 500mW, this Zener diode can handle moderate levels of power, ensuring stable operation across different conditions.
- Tolerance: The Zener voltage tolerance is specified at ±7%, providing a balanced compromise between precision and cost-effectiveness.
- Package: Enclosed in the compact SOD-123 package, the DDZ17-7-79 is designed for space-conscious applications, offering a small footprint without sacrificing performance.
- Operating Temperature Range: This diode operates efficiently over a wide temperature range from -55°C to +150°C, ensuring reliability in various environmental conditions.
- Compliance: The DDZ17-7-79 is RoHS compliant and lead-free, adhering to environmental standards and reducing hazardous substances in electronic components.
